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We’ll start by assessing the damage and creating a customized plan that meets your specific needs and budget. This includes identifying the source of the water damage, evaluating the extent of the damage, and creating a detailed plan for restoration.
Step 2: Water Removal and Drying
Next, we’ll remove any standing water and dry out the affected area using specialized equipment, such as dehumidifiers and air movers. This helps prevent further damage and reduces the risk of mold and mildew growth.
Step 3: Wood Trim Restoration
Once the area is dry, our technicians will begin restoring your wood trim, using the latest equipment and techniques to ensure a flawless finish. This may include refinishing, re-staining, or replacing damaged wood trim.
Step 4: Final Inspection and Touch-ups
Finally, we’ll conduct a thorough inspection of the restored area to ensure that everything is up to our high standards. We’ll make any necessary touch-ups and adjustments to ensure that your home looks and feels like new.

Warning Signs You Need Wood Trim Water Damage Restoration
Water damage can be sneaky, and it’s not always easy to spot. But, there are some warning signs that you should look out for to ensure that you catch the problem before it’s too late. Here are a few things to watch out for: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
If you notice a musty smell in your home that won’t go away, it could be a sign of water damage. This is especially true if the smell is coming from a specific area or room.
Warped or Discolored Wood Trim
Warped or discolored wood trim is a common sign of water damage. If you notice that your wood trim is looking uneven or discolored, it’s worth investigating further.
Water Stains or Leaks
Water stains or leaks are a clear sign of water damage. If you notice water stains or leaks in your ceiling, walls, or floors, it’s time to call in the professionals.
Mold or Mildew Growth
Mold or mildew growth is a serious sign of water damage. If you notice black spots or a musty smell in your home, it’s time to call in the professionals to inspect and remediate the damage.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per is a sign of water damage. If you notice that your paint or wallpaper is peeling or bubbling, it’s worth investigating further.
Soft or Spongy Flooring
Soft or spongy flooring is a sign of water damage. If you notice that your flooring is feeling soft or spongy, it’s time to call in the professionals to inspect and remediate the damage.

Wood Trim Water Damage Restoration Cost in White Settlement, TX
The cost of wood trim water damage restoration in White Settlement, TX, will depend on the severity and extent of the damage, as well as the size of the affected area.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Planning | $100-$500 | The size and complexity of the job, as well as the location and accessibility of the affected area. |
| Water Removal and Drying | $500-$2,500 | The amount of water involved, as well as the size and complexity of the job. |
| Wood Trim Restoration | $500-$5,000 | The extent and complexity of the damage, as well as the type and quality of the wood trim involved. |
| Final Inspection and Touch-ups | $100-$1,000 | The size and complexity of the job, as well as the location and accessibility of the affected area. |
